#eae4d7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eae4d7 is composed of 91.8% red, 89.4% green and 84.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.6% magenta, 8.1%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 41.1 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 88%. #eae4d7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d5c9af.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#eae4d7 color description : Light grayish orange.

#eae4d7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#eae4d7 has RGB values of R:234, G:228, B:215 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.08,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15394007.

Shades and Tints of #eae4d7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0a06 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#eae4d7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e1e1e0 is the less saturated color, while #fdebc4 is the most saturated one.
